= Operador de asignación (Transact-SQL)

Se aplica a: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sAnalytics Platform System (PDW)Punto de conexión de análisis SQL en Microsoft FabricAlmacenamiento en Microsoft Fabric

El signo igual (=) es el único operador de asignación de Transact-SQL. En el siguiente ejemplo se crea la variable @MyCounter y, a continuación, el operador de asignación define @MyCounter en un valor devuelto por una expresión.

DECLARE @MyCounter INT;  
SET @MyCounter = 1;  

El operador de asignación también se puede utilizar para establecer la relación entre un encabezado de columna y la expresión que define los valores para esa columna. El siguiente ejemplo muestra los encabezados de columna FirstColumnHeading y SecondColumnHeading. La cadena xyz se muestra en el encabezado de columna FirstColumnHeading para todas las filas. A continuación, cada Id. de producto de la tabla Product se enumera en el encabezado de columna SecondColumnHeading.

-- Uses AdventureWorks  
  
SELECT FirstColumnHeading = 'xyz',  
       SecondColumnHeading = ProductID  
FROM Production.Product;  
GO  

Consulte también

Operadores (Transact-SQL)
Operadores compuestos (Transact-SQL)
Expresiones (Transact-SQL)